Synapses
The junctions between neurons through which they communicate with each other using chemical or electrical signals.
Presynaptic Neuron
The neuron that sends a signal across the synapse to another neuron.
Neurotransmitter
Chemical substances released by neurons to transmit signals across a synapse to another neuron or to a muscle or gland cell.
Synapse
The junction between two neurons, facilitating the transmission of electrical or chemical signals.
